Remanded (sent back)PACT Act
The Board remanded the case to obtain a VA medical opinion on whether the Veteran's death was related to his service, considering toxic exposure risk activities.
The deciding factor: The Board found that a remand is required to fulfill a statutory duty pursuant to the PACT Act and relevant regulations.
- Claimed conditions
- Parkinson's Disease, ischemic cardiovascular disease, atrial fibrillation, hypercoagulable state, recurrent venous thrombosis, pulmonary emboli
- How they argued it
- Direct service connection
- Exposure basis
- None
- Rating assigned
- None in this decision
- Decision date
- January 29, 2025
- Citation
- A25008213
